Strengthening Local Economies Through Entrepreneurship

Entrepreneurship serves as a cornerstone of local economies, injecting vitality, resilience, and diversity into regional business ecosystems. Unlike large corporations, which may have centralized operations, entrepreneurs often establish businesses in their own communities, reinvesting profits and resources back into the local economy.

Furthermore, local businesses are more likely to source goods and services from other local suppliers, creating a multiplier effect that stimulates economic activity and creates additional opportunities for growth. This interconnected web of businesses, suppliers, and consumers forms the backbone of local economies, driving prosperity and sustainability.

Moreover, entrepreneurship fosters competition, which benefits consumers by promoting innovation, lowering prices, and improving the quality of products and services. By introducing new ideas, business models, and technologies, entrepreneurs challenge incumbents and disrupt stagnant markets, driving economic dynamism and fostering a culture of innovation.

Bridging the Urban-Rural Divide Through Entrepreneurship

Entrepreneurship has the potential to bridge the gap between urban and rural communities, revitalizing rural economies and providing opportunities for residents to pursue meaningful livelihoods close to home. In many rural areas, traditional industries such as agriculture and manufacturing are facing challenges such as globalization, automation, and depopulation.

However, entrepreneurship offers a pathway to diversification and resilience, enabling rural communities to leverage their unique assets and strengths to create new economic opportunities. Whether it’s agritourism, artisanal food production, or renewable energy, entrepreneurs in rural areas are finding innovative ways to capitalize on local resources and meet market demand.

Moreover, entrepreneurship can help stem the tide of rural outmigration by creating jobs, attracting investment, and fostering a sense of pride and purpose among residents. By supporting aspiring entrepreneurs and small business owners in rural communities, we can revitalize local economies, preserve cultural heritage, and create vibrant, sustainable communities for generations to come.

Promoting Sustainable Development Through Social Entrepreneurship

In recent years, there has been a growing recognition of the role that social entrepreneurship plays in promoting sustainable development and addressing pressing social and environmental challenges. Unlike traditional entrepreneurship, which focuses primarily on profit maximization, social entrepreneurship seeks to create positive social or environmental impact while generating sustainable revenue.

Social entrepreneurs leverage business principles and innovative approaches to address issues such as poverty, inequality, environmental degradation, and access to healthcare and education. By harnessing the power of market mechanisms and entrepreneurship, they develop innovative solutions that create shared value for both society and the economy.

Moreover, social entrepreneurship fosters collaboration between government, nonprofits, and the private sector, driving collective action and scalable impact. Whether it’s providing clean energy solutions to underserved communities, empowering marginalized groups through education and training, or promoting sustainable agriculture practices, social entrepreneurs are driving meaningful change and building a more inclusive and equitable world.

Furthermore, social entrepreneurship can serve as a catalyst for economic development, particularly in underserved or marginalized communities where traditional forms of investment may be scarce. By addressing root causes of poverty and inequality, social entrepreneurs create opportunities for economic empowerment, social mobility, and community resilience, laying the foundation for sustainable development and prosperity.
